A bullet of mass \(10\mathrm{g}\) leaves the barrel of gun with a velocity of \(600\mathrm{m}/\mathrm{s}\). If the barrel of the gun is \(50\mathrm{cm}\) long and mass of gun is \(3\mathrm{kg}\), then value of impulse supplied to the gun will be:

[JEE Main 2023, 13 Apr (Shift 1)]

a

\(12\mathrm{Ns}\)

b

\(6\mathrm{Ns}\)

c

\(36\mathrm{Ns}\)

d

\(3\mathrm{Ns}\)
